Haq teaser: Yami Gautam plays Shah Bano in this legal drama; goes head-to-head with Emraan Hashmi in the courtroom. Watch
In the teaser of Haq, Yami Gautam and Emraan Hashmi engage in an intense courtroom battle in a story inspired by the landmark Shah Bano case.

The teaser for Haq, Yami Gautam’s upcoming courtroom battle, has been unveiled. Inspired by the landmark and controversial Shah Bano case of 1985, the film reimagines the real-life legal battle with Yami playing a character named Shazia Bano, a fictionalized version of Shah Bano. From the opening frames, Yami commands attention. Her character stands defiant in a courtroom, proclaiming with passion, “I’m fighting for my haq, my rights.” The teaser hints at an emotionally charged legal battle that grapples with personal freedom, religious identity, and justice.
Joining her is Emraan Hashmi, who plays Shazia’s husband and the opposing party in the courtroom. In a tense moment, his character confronts Shazia with a scathing line: “Had you been a true and righteous Muslim, a loyal and dutiful wife, you wouldn’t have done such things.” To this, Shazia delivers a powerful rebuttal later in the teaser: “I’m not just a Muslim woman, but a Muslim woman belonging to Hindustan. I belong to this country, and that’s why the law should treat me the same way it treats the rest of the people in this country.”
Sharing the teaser on her official X (formerly Twitter) handle, Yami Gautam wrote: “A fight for dignity, justice and for what’s rightfully hers – #HAQ! Inspired by the landmark Supreme Court Judgement of Mohd. Ahmed Khan vs Shah Bano Begum. In cinemas on 7th November, 2025.”

Haq is directed by Suparn Varma, known for gritty and intense dramas such as Rana Naidu and The Trial. He has also contributed to the writing and direction of The Family Man.
Yami Gautam was last seen in Dhoom Dham, which released earlier this year. Emraan Hashmi, meanwhile, recently made a buzzy guest appearance in the series The Ba***ds of Bollywood and is gearing up for his next big release, They Call Him OG, hitting theatres this week.
